Output 39f8f304e3fc3bff4b51e9a830ab3c958b5344b9d73a5a758dd6d279bd709063:2

value
45910224
script pubkey
OP_0 OP_PUSHBYTES_32 3c3976132e829bff33047371731f40dceb98553d08720a83fa6e56d3084568fa
address
bc1q8suhvyews2dl7vcywdchx86qmn4es4fappeq4ql6detdxzz9draq8fdvtv
transaction
39f8f304e3fc3bff4b51e9a830ab3c958b5344b9d73a5a758dd6d279bd709063
confirmations
123579
spent
true